The issue: “Who Scores Higher: Male or Female Students” is still a matter of controversy. There is still a gap between male and female achievement, mainly in mathematics and intelligence quotient (IQ). This paper fathoms, uncovers and unfolds the reason(s) behind this controversy to see whether it is true or just a rumor. To get a clear and transparent view of this issue, the researchers have conducted a questionnaire and sought the cooperation of Heads of Departments (HoDs), teachers, and the Registration and Admission Department at Ibri College in the Sultanate of Oman for checking students’ records and achievement in the previous and present results. What has been reached is that girls do score higher than boys in the exams conducted. Explanations, discussions, implications, and recommendations will be highlighted in depth throughout this paper.
